Postby Supraman » Thu Jul 05, 2007 1:54 pm

The movie was a big hit audience wise.

I saw it three times, the first time being Monday night at the Digital 12:01 showing at the Cinemark on Valley View Road just outside of Cleveland in Ohio.

Monday night's reaction from the crowd was all applause, laughter, many sounds of awe and admiration. Most of the audience seemed to comprise of young adults, though there were many parents and young teens present. I didn't see a whole lot of kids, though there were some.

The crowd was VERY active, it was a fun group. The theater staff got everyone hyped by giving away posters and doing trivia, also some of hte audience was shown around backstage (my friends and I included) to see the behind the scenes action of the projection rooms and such.

Blackouts attack on the base was met with applause during his transformation, and lots of reaction on the shockwave he sends out. Lots of individiual scattered reaction during the panning back shot of him lobbing missiles and explosions.

Laughter during much of Shia's Sam Witwicky comedy moments. Laughter for Bernie Mac's Uncle Bobby B character. Especially Bumblebee's radio songs which kept playing for the interaction with Fox's Mikaela character.

Laughter during Frenzy's hack of Air Force One. Also his exit onto the Tarmac and into Barricade.

Gasps of awe during Barricade's initial transformation. Huge reaction noted during Barricade's dive-bomb transformation when he begins to chase Bumblebee in car form.

General all around applause during Bumblebee's first fully shown transformation before he battles Barricade.

Lots of "awww sh*t" when the meterorites fall and begin transforming. Lots more awe and anticipating noises when the Autobots begin to pick out vehicles. Murmurs of excitement when the semi truck is scanned by Prime.

All out applause when Prime pulls up to Shia and Fox's characters and transforms, continues as the other Autobots transform.

Laughter during the scene with the Autobots @ the Witwicky's home.

More laughter for the Kangaroo Jack / Me, Myself & Irene hacker fat guy.

More laughter for Sector 7 in general.

Applause for "freedom is the right of all sentient beings" speech.

Reactions of awe for Megatron's revelation.

Laughter for Sam /Simmons interaction in NBE-1 chamber.

Noted applause and cheers during YF-22 Raptor Starscream brief scene and more awe inspired sounds during Bonecrusher and Devastator revelations.

Awe for Megatron's melting point.

Cheers for Prime and Jazz's powerslide to join the military convoy escorting Bumblebee/Sam/Mikaela and the Cube. Shouts of "Now you're rollin' deep".

Cheers for Bonecrusher's rolling transformation and the tackle into Prime. More cheers for Prime's sword and screams of OWNED!!!! when Bonecrusher's head hit the ground.

General all out ruckus for the entire city fighting sequence, notably more when Ironhide does the cannon flips and Megatron rips Jazz in half.

More all out craziness during and after Starscream's guerilla techniques such as his dispatching of Rachet and Ironhide in fast succession then taking off, and his high flying maneuvers against the fleet of YF-22 Raptors.

Cheers and applause during "One shall stand and one shall fall" and ensuing fight between Prime and Megatron.

All out cheers and applause upon completion of Prime's speech and the roll of credits.

Laughter @ the Witwicky interview, notably when Mrs Witwicky tells the interviewer his head is bigger than on television.

Cheers and excitement @ seeing Starscream exiting our atmosphere and into space.


It was by far the best theater experience I have had, including all the major midnight releases I have been to (LOTR, Matrix, and SW included).
